Hong Kong Book Fair 2025

With the theme of "Let’s Support 2026 Population Census", an exhibition booth was set up at Hong Kong Book Fair 2025* to raise public awareness of official statistics and promote the work of the Census and Statistics Department.  The exhibition mainly displayed key information of the 2026 Population Census and some major results of past population censuses/by-censuses (Content of panels in PDF format PDF) under four sub-themes, viz. "Demographic Characteristics (excluding foreign domestic helpers)", "2026 Census: New Approach for Better Planning and Development", "Awards Won by the Department in Two Consecutive Rounds of Privacy-Friendly Awards" and "World Statistics Day 2025".

Interactive computer quiz game was developed to enhance the knowledge of visitors on the statistical information concerned.  The exhibition received favourable responses from the public.

* 16-22 July 2025, Hong Kong Convention and Exhibition Centre

Demographic Characteristics (excluding foreign domestic helpers)  DemoChars details

Declining birth rates and continuous ageing in Hong Kong population
Proportion of elderly will reach one-third in 20 years
Higher proportion of elderly women with long-term care needs than elderly men.  Over half of population aged 85 and over required long-term care.

2026 Census: New Approach for Better Planning and Development  NewApch26 details

Re-engineering initiatives to modernise population censuses
Use government administrative data more extensively
Conduct a sample survey every 5 years
Extend the data collection period to 1 year
